How to use the Records
Some Discharge Registers included an index by patient name that provides a reference to the number of the page on which the patient's entry will be found. In some institutions the index was in the form of a separate book held inside the front cover of the Registers and consequently some indexes are no longer extant.
Where there is no index, researchers need to know the date of discharge of the patient. This information was usually recorded in the Register of Patients and sometimes recorded in the Nominal Register.
Function / Content
Within twenty-four hours after the discharge, removal or escape of any patient the clerk of the asylum was to make and sign an entry to record this occurrence in the Discharge Register also known as the Register of Discharges, Removals and Deaths. This was required under the provisions of section 23 of the Lunacy Statute 1867. Subsequent legislation included similar provisions. An entry was also to be made in the Register of Patients and a written notice was to be sent to the Chief Secretary.
The format of the Discharge Register was specified in the seventeenth schedule of the 1867 Act and in schedules to subsequent legislation. Details recorded included date of death, discharge or removal, date of last admission, number in Register of Patients, name at length, name of hospital to which patient removed (if applicable), condition on discharge, cause of death (if applicable) and age at death. The entries are arranged chronologically by date of discharge.
Discharge Register - Yarra Bend Asylum
Details recorded include date of death, discharge or removal, date of admission, number in Register of Patients, name at length, name of hospital to which patient removed (if applicable), cause of death (if applicable). Volumes are arranged chronologically. The entries are arranged chronologically by date of discharge. Each volume has an index at the front by patient name.
Folios (pages) 1 to 7 of Unit 5 contain details of discharges from Yarra Bend Receiving House for 1919 while folios 10 to 101 of the same unit contain discharge details for Asylum patients for the period 1921 to 1924. It is not known whether pre- or post-1919 Receiving House patient discharge details were recorded separately or within the volumes which cover Asylum discharge details.
